Use Boris Motion Key After Effects plugin in Reverse
Hi. I’d like to say in advance that I’m not an animator, I’m asking this question based on an idea an animator had about using this plugin and I’m trying to figure out if it can be done. Consequently my terminology mightn’t be correct but I’ll do my best to describe exactly what’s trying to be achieved and maybe that’ll be enough information.
The animator has a scene in which a person walks across a static shot from right to left in the foreground. In the background behind them is the wall of a building. The shot has had footage from a talking head placed onto the building and so now when the person passes the building they now pass under this layer. That is, the talking head (not 100% opacity) appears over the moving figure.
For this shot we would like to have the person walk past the wall appearing ‘above’ (or in front of) the superimposed talking head as though it were naturally a part of the scene and the person obscures it by walking past in the same way as they would obscure the wall normally. As I understand it Motion Key is for removing moving figures from static shots, could it be used to recognise a moving figure and place it in to a scene or for our purposes specifically place it over another layer? At present the shot is being painstakingly rotoscoped.
This is being done in after effects cs5 on a Mac Pro running Mac OS X 10.6.7
